2019 PGA Championship Honorary Ambassador David Wright, a seven-time MLB All-Star for the New York Mets, helped kickoff PGA Championship week on Monday at the PGA HOPE Secretary’s Cup.

The 2019 edition of the Secretary’s Cup featured 12 four-member teams in a scramble format and guided by a PGA Professional. The event was conducted on a combination of the Red and Blue Courses at Bethpage State Park. PGA HOPE Carolinas Team Charleston won the team title.

The PGA Secretary’s Cup, named in honor of the Secretary of Veterans Affairs, began following the Memorandum of Understanding (MOU) partnership between the National Veteran’s Affairs office and the PGA of America. The partnership has enabled PGA HOPE (Helping Our Patriots Everywhere) programming to operate at no cost to Veterans who are referred to the program. Currently, 37 of 41 PGA Sections offer a combined 90 programs nationwide.
